If you observe copper stain concerns in Cecil County but wonder how severe the local copper presence is

Government groundwater sampling in Cecil County's aquifer 211MGTY found copper detected in about 10 of 23 tested wells from 2010 through 2022. The median copper concentration was 11.4 micrograms per liter, with some results as high as 100 micrograms per liter. None of these measurements surpassed federal regulatory thresholds, indicating that while copper is present, it did not reach levels considered unsafe at the sampled sites. These figures reflect regional groundwater data and do not represent your individual household supply — only a direct water test specific to your source can reveal your home's copper concentration.

If you observe blue-green stains elsewhere and want to confirm copper is the cause

Copper stains typically appear as blue-green discoloration on sinks, bathtubs, faucets, and sometimes laundry. However, similar staining can arise from other minerals or fixture materials. Signs that do not necessarily indicate copper-related issues include rust-colored stains (usually iron), general discoloration unrelated to plumbing fixtures, or water taste and odor changes absent visible staining. Definitive identification requires water sampling and analysis focused on dissolved copper levels specific to your source.
